% Example script for GJK function
% Animates two objects on a collision course and terminates animation
% when they hit each other. Loads vertex and face data from
% SampleShapeData.m. See the comments of GJK.m for more information
%
% Most of this script just sets up the animation and transformations of
% the shapes. The only key line is:
% collisionFlag = GJK(S1Obj,S2Obj,iterationsAllowed)
%
% Matthew Sheen, 2016
clc;clear all;close all
%How many iterations to allow for collision detection.
iterationsAllowed = 6;
% Make a figure
fig=figure(1);
set(fig, 'renderer', 'OpenGL');
set(fig, 'Position', [-960 40 960 960])
% fig = figure;
hold on
% Load sample vertex and face data for two convex polyhedra
% SampleShapeData;
[V1,F1]=platonic_solid(5,1);
[V2,F2]=platonic_solid(3,1);
% V2=[0 0 0];
% F2=[1 1 1];
% Make shape 1
S1.Vertices = V1;
S1.Faces = F1;
S1.FaceVertexCData = jet(size(V1,1));
S1.FaceColor = 'interp';
S1Obj = patch(S1);
% Make shape 2
S2.Vertices = V2;
S2.Faces = F2;
S2.FaceVertexCData = jet(size(V2,1));
S2.FaceColor = 'interp';
S2Obj = patch(S2);
hold off
axis equal
axis([-5 5 -5 5 -5 5])
fig.Children.Visible = 'off'; % Turn off the axis for more pleasant viewing.
fig.Color = [1 1 1];
rotate3d on;
%Move them through space arbitrarily.
S1Coords = S1Obj.Vertices;
S2Coords = S2Obj.Vertices;
S1Rot = eye(3,3); % Accumulate angle changes
% Make a random rotation matix to rotate shape 1 by every step
S1Angs = 0.2*rand(3,1); % Euler angles
% S1Angs=[0 0 0.1]';
sang1 = sin(S1Angs);
cang1 = cos(S1Angs);
cx = cang1(1); cy = cang1(2); cz = cang1(3);
sx = sang1(1); sy = sang1(2); sz = sang1(3);
S1RotDiff = ...
[ cy*cz, cy*sz, -sy
sy*sx*cz-sz*cx, sy*sx*sz+cz*cx, cy*sx
sy*cx*cz+sz*sx, sy*cx*sz-cz*sx, cy*cx];
S2Rot = eye(3,3);
% Make a random rotation matix to rotate shape 2 by every step
S2Angs = 0.1*rand(3,1); % Euler angles
% S2Angs=[0 0 0]';
sang2 = sin(S2Angs);
cang2 = cos(S2Angs);
cx = cang2(1); cy = cang2(2); cz = cang2(3);
sx = sang2(1); sy = sang2(2); sz = sang2(3);
S2RotDiff = ...
[ cy*cz, cy*sz, -sy
sy*sx*cz-sz*cx, sy*sx*sz+cz*cx, cy*sx
sy*cx*cz+sz*sx, sy*cx*sz-cz*sx, cy*cx];
% Animation loop. Terminates on collision.
n=1;
dist=-1000;
for i = 2:-0.005:0.02;
% if n==60
% break
% end
S1Rot = S1RotDiff*S1Rot;
S2Rot = S2RotDiff*S2Rot;
S1Obj.Vertices = (S1Rot*S1Coords')' + i;
S2Obj.Vertices = (S2Rot*S2Coords')' + -i;
[S,D]=minksum(S1Obj.Vertices,-S2Obj.Vertices);
stock.s{n}=S;
stock.s1{n}.vert=S1Obj.Vertices;
stock.s1{n}.faces=S1Obj.Faces;
stock.s2{n}.vert=S2Obj.Vertices;
stock.s2{n}.faces=S2Obj.Faces;
% Do collision detection
%collisionFlag = GJK(S1Obj,S2Obj,iterationsAllowed);
[a,b,c,d,collisionFlag] = try_EPA(S1Obj,S2Obj,iterationsAllowed);
tic
[dist,pts,G,H]=GJK_dist_7(S1Obj,S2Obj);
toc;
% stock.pts{n}=pts;
try delete(hhh)
end
hold on
hhh(1)=plot3(G(1),G(2),G(3),'Ob','Linewidth',3);
hold on
hhh(2)=plot3(H(1),H(2),H(3),'Ob','Linewidth',3);
hold on
hhh(3)=line([G(1) H(1)],[G(2) H(2)],[G(3) H(3)]);
% [a,b, c,dist]=EPA(a,b,c,d);
stock.pts{n}=pts;
dist_acc(n)=dist;
% [q,r]=max(abs(diff(dist_acc)))
% if max(abs(diff(dist_acc)))>0.07
% break
% end
n=n+1;
drawnow;
if collisionFlag
t = text(3,3,3,'Collision!','FontSize',30);
break;
end
end
hold off
figure
plot(dist_acc);
hold off
dist_acc(end)
